Using the Pulse Rate Delay Alarm Management Feature

To set the alarm delay
1. With the oximeter in the normal monitoring mode, press the LIMITS softkey.
2. Press SELECT softkey until highlighting the alarm delay setting, highlighting the
default setting of OFF.
3. Use the ADJUST UP key to select a five (5) second alarm delay or a ten (10) second
alarm delay.
4. Press the EXIT softkey to save your selection.
Using the SatSeconds™ Alarm Management Feature
To set SatSeconds alarm limit
To adjust the SatSeconds limit, select the adult or neonate alarm limit display.
Note:
The ability to adjust the SatSeconds Alarm limit default settings can be enabled or disabled
by qualified service personnel as described in Service Function Menus, page 130.
1. With the oximeter in the normal monitoring mode, press the LIMITS softkey. The
current alarm limits display.
2. Press the SELECT softkey twice to select %SpO
3. Use the ADJUST UP or ADJUST DOWN keys below the ALARM SILENCE key on the
oximeter panel to select the limit. The choices are 10, 25, 50, 100 SatSeconds or
OFF. A decimal to the lower right indicates it is not a default setting.
4. Press the EXIT softkey to save your selection.
